Early Math & Number Recognition

The puzzle guides children through numbers 1 to 15, and uniquely, introduces Roman numerals (I to XV). This dual approach provides a strong foundation for mathematical understanding and logical thinking. As kids fit each piece, they're associating quantity with symbols.

Colour Recognition & Visual Learning

With its rainbow colours, the chameleon helps children distinguish and name different hues. This visual stimulation enhances cognitive development and makes learning about colours an interactive experience. Matching colours and shapes strengthens visual discrimination.

Fine Motor Skills & Hand-Eye Coordination

Manipulating the puzzle pieces to fit them into their correct slots is excellent practice for developing fine motor skills. This precise movement strengthens small hand muscles, preparing them for tasks like writing and drawing in the future. It also sharpens hand-eye coordination.

Problem-Solving & Cognitive Development

Reconstructing the chameleon requires lateral thinking and problem-solving skills. Children learn to strategize, experiment with different placements, and understand spatial relationships. This boosts their cognitive abilities and builds confidence in tackling challenges.

How Can Parents Integrate This Montessori Learning Toy into Playtime?

Parents can make learning with this puzzle even more impactful. Start by naming the colours and numbers as your child places each piece. Ask questions like, "Which number comes after 5?" or "Can you find the red piece?"

Encourage them to count out loud or even create simple stories about the chameleon as they play. This enhances language skills and makes playtime interactive and meaningful. This Montessori learning toy is perfect for guided play or independent exploration.
